Apts/Housing for Rent – Decatur,Illinois
- Listed: December 6, 2024 3:07 pm
- Expires: 7098 days, 9 hours
Description
Apts/Housing for Rent – Decatur,Illinois
We are experiencing Server issues at this time. Sorry for the inconvenience. Please check back later .1048 total views, 1 today
Listing ID: 38659d9b1e239ded